  18. A reminder to us about Denise Alexander. Schemering p. 253 Then it talks about her work in the live theatre. Next, she gets exclusive with prime-time TV shows, over 200 of them including Father Knows Best, Ben Casey, Twilight Zone, Dobie Gillis and The Virginian. 1960 she started in soaps. The Clear Horizon, Ben Jarrod. GH got her away from Days with a very lucrative deal. She was part of the ratings explosion brought about by Marland & Monty. She was voted Daytime TV's Best Actress in 1972, 1973 & in 1980. She was in their top 10 more than anyone else. The bio goes on but you get the idea.
